Magnetic Compass? More Like Magnetic Madness!

Magnetic compasses are all about the Earth's magnetic field, which is great...in theory. But here's the rub: that magnetic field can be a fickle beast. It gets thrown off by things like big hunks of metal (think ships full of steel) and even electrical currents (like your uncle's disco ball collection gone haywire). This means your trusty compass needle might be pointing you towards El Dorado, when really you're headed straight for a sandbar named "Oops-I-Went-the-Wrong-Way." Not ideal.

Enter the Gyro Compass: Your Steadfast Navigation Superhero ‍♀️

The gyro compass, on the other hand, is like a Zen master of direction. It uses the Earth's rotation (fancy, right?) to find true north, no magnetic shenanigans involved. Here's why it reigns supreme:

  • True North, Not Magnetic Maybe: This bad boy points you towards the actual North Pole, not some magnetic approximation. No more second-guessing your course!
  • Metal? Who's Afraid of Metal?: Unlike magnetic compasses, gyros don't care if you're surrounded by enough iron to build a battleship. Skyscrapers, submarines, even your crazy uncle's disco ball collection – they won't faze this compass one bit.
  • Steady as a Rock (Even on a Rolling Ship): Magnetic compasses can get wobbly on a moving vessel. But gyros? They keep their cool, providing smooth and accurate readings even when you're battling the high seas (or your uncle practicing his disco moves).

Basically, a gyro compass is like having a built-in GPS that doesn't need satellites and actually tells you north. Pretty darn cool, huh?

But Wait, There's More!

Gyro compasses are the Beyonce of navigation – they slay. Here are some additional perks:

  • Auto-Pilot Approved: Gyros can be integrated with autopilots, making navigation a breeze (well, almost as easy as following a breadcrumb trail).
  • Multitasking Master: These compasses can also provide data on a ship's roll and pitch, which is helpful for other navigational instruments.
  • Less Maintenance, More Adventure: Unlike magnetic compasses that need constant tweaking, gyros require less fussing, giving you more time to explore and less time calibrating.

Now you know why gyro compasses are the future of navigation!
